Narragansett Pier School Overview

About This School

Narragansett Pier School is a public middle in Narragansett, Rhode Island, serving 263 students in grades Grade 5-8. Academic results show that students demonstrate proficiency with 52% in ELA and 47% in math. The school maintains a 13:1 student-teacher ratio with 20 teachers on staff, and the average teacher salary is $75,133. One counselor is available for the student body. Students are evenly divided between male and female populations. The demographic makeup includes 83% White, 8% Two or More Races, 6% Hispanic, 2% Asian, and 1% Black students.
